I've got a 1946 415-C, metal wings, rudder petals and a C-75
engine. I've talked to the folks at Contenital about uping
to a C-85. They said that all I need to do is compare the
parts list for the two and change all to C-85. If that is
so then all changes are in the carburator. Has anyone out
there done this? Could use some advice.
Also went up today in 34 degree weather. Lost all power.
Managed to get back, had to use carb heat all the way in.
Now will not run above idle without carb heat. Can not
get full power. Has this every happen to anyone else, suggestions.
